Crepitus is a medical term for sensations or sounds such as popping, clicking, snapping, grinding, crackling, or crunching around a joint. In the shoulder, these noises can come from several places because the shoulder is not a simple hinge. It is a highly mobile system involving the upper arm bone, shoulder blade, collarbone, cartilage, tendons, ligaments, muscles, bursae, and multiple joints that must cooperate every time you move your arm.
The reassuring news is that painless shoulder crepitus is often harmless. Joints can make noise because of pressure changes within joint fluid or because tendons and other soft tissues move across nearby structures. On the other hand, crepitus that appears with persistent pain, weakness, swelling, catching, instability, or loss of motion deserves more attention because arthritis, rotator cuff problems, bursitis, or another shoulder condition may be involved.

What Exactly Is Shoulder Crepitus?
The shoulder has an enormous range of motion. Its primary ball-and-socket joint, called the glenohumeral joint, connects the head of the humerus to a relatively shallow socket in the shoulder blade. Muscles and tendons provide much of the stability required to keep everything working smoothly.
That freedom of movement also creates plenty of opportunities for tissues to shift, glide, and occasionally make noise. Crepitus may feel or sound like:
- Popping during rotation
- Clicking while raising or lowering the arm
- Crackling during shoulder circles
- Grinding deep inside the joint
- A snapping sensation near the shoulder blade
- Catching followed by a pop
The sound itself does not reveal the diagnosis. A surprisingly loud pop can occur in a healthy joint, while a significant rotator cuff tear may sometimes occur without much noise at all. Symptoms accompanying the crepitus matter much more than the volume of your shoulder’s sound effects.
Common Causes of Crepitus in Your Shoulders
1. Normal Joint Cavitation and Pressure Changes
One of the least concerning explanations involves changes in pressure inside a synovial joint. Joint fluid contains dissolved gases. Movement can alter pressure within the joint, contributing to popping or cracking sounds.
If your shoulder occasionally pops but feels strong, comfortable, and fully mobile afterward, this type of joint noise generally is not considered a problem by itself.
2. Tendons or Ligaments Moving Over Nearby Structures
Your shoulder contains numerous tendons and ligaments packed into a relatively small area. During movement, a tendon may shift across a bone or another structure and create a snap or click.
This can be especially noticeable when raising the arm, rotating it, or transitioning between positions. Again, painless occasional snapping can occur without meaningful injury. Repeated snapping associated with tenderness, inflammation, or weakness is a different story.
3. Rotator Cuff Tendinopathy or Tears
The rotator cuff consists of muscles and tendons that help stabilize the shoulder and allow you to lift and rotate your arm. These tendons may become irritated through repetitive overhead work, athletics, age-related degeneration, or injury.
Rotator cuff disorders can produce pain, weakness, reduced mobility, night pain, and sometimes clicking or crackling during movement. A tear caused by sudden trauma may produce an obvious pop accompanied by immediate pain or weakness.
People who regularly perform overhead motionsincluding painters, carpenters, swimmers, tennis players, baseball players, and some weightlifterscan place additional stress on these tissues.

4. Shoulder Osteoarthritis
Healthy articular cartilage creates a smooth surface that allows bones to move with minimal friction. With osteoarthritis, cartilage gradually deteriorates. Motion can become less smooth, producing grinding, catching, clicking, or crepitus.
Arthritic shoulder crepitus is more concerning when accompanied by stiffness, aching, reduced range of motion, or pain that worsens with activity. Advanced arthritis may also cause significant night pain and difficulty with basic activities such as reaching a shelf, putting on a coat, or washing your hair.
Age increases the likelihood of degenerative changes, although prior fractures, dislocations, surgery, or chronic shoulder problems can also contribute to arthritis.

5. Bursitis and Shoulder Impingement
Bursae are small fluid-filled sacs that reduce friction between moving tissues. The shoulder contains bursae that help the rotator cuff glide during movement.
Repetitive activity, irritation, or mechanical compression can inflame these structures. Shoulder bursitis and impingement commonly cause pain when reaching overhead, tenderness, and reduced comfortable motion. Clicking or unusual movement sensations may occur at the same time.
People sometimes respond by avoiding all shoulder movement. Unfortunately, turning your arm into decorative furniture is rarely the ideal rehabilitation plan. Appropriate movement and progressive strengthening are usually important once serious injury has been ruled out.
6. Labral Tears
The labrum is a ring of cartilage around the shoulder socket that contributes to joint stability. Labral injuries may develop after trauma, repetitive overhead activity, or episodes of shoulder instability.
A labral tear may cause deeper shoulder pain along with catching, clicking, popping, weakness, or a sensation that the shoulder could slip out of place. Not every labral abnormality requires surgery, but persistent painful catching should be evaluated rather than repeatedly tested in front of friends to demonstrate your shoulder’s new trick.

7. Scapular Movement Problems
Not every shoulder sound originates inside the ball-and-socket joint. Your shoulder blade, or scapula, moves across the rib cage whenever you lift your arm.
Muscle imbalance, altered posture, injury, overuse, or abnormal scapular movement can contribute to snapping or grinding around the shoulder blade. Treatment commonly emphasizes restoring mobility and strengthening muscles that control the scapula.
8. Previous Injury or Shoulder Instability
A history of shoulder dislocation, separation, fracture, or other trauma can change how the joint moves. Chronic instability may create sensations of slipping, catching, or popping.
A sudden pop during an accident followed by severe pain, deformity, weakness, swelling, or inability to use the arm should not be treated like ordinary harmless crepitus.
When Is Shoulder Crepitus a Reason to See a Doctor?
You do not necessarily need an orthopedic appointment every time your shoulder makes a noise. Painless clicking with normal strength and movement is often less concerning.
Consider medical evaluation when crepitus is accompanied by:
- Persistent or increasing shoulder pain
- Significant weakness
- Reduced range of motion
- Night pain that repeatedly interrupts sleep
- Swelling, warmth, or redness
- A catching or locking sensation
- Repeated feelings of instability
- Numbness or tingling in the arm or hand
- A recent fall, collision, or other injury
- An inability to raise or use the arm normally
Seek urgent medical care after major trauma if the shoulder appears deformed or you suddenly cannot move the arm. Fever with a hot, swollen joint also requires prompt assessment. Shoulder discomfort associated with chest pressure, shortness of breath, sweating, or other symptoms suggesting a medical emergency should be treated as an emergency rather than assumed to be a musculoskeletal problem.
How Doctors Diagnose Painful Shoulder Crepitus
Diagnosis begins with something refreshingly low-tech: a conversation and physical examination. A clinician may ask when the sound began, whether an injury occurred, which movements trigger it, whether you have night pain, and whether strength or mobility has changed.
The examination may compare both shoulders, evaluate active and passive range of motion, test rotator cuff strength, assess stability, and identify painful movement patterns.
Imaging depends on the suspected problem. X-rays can reveal fractures, joint-space narrowing, bone spurs, and other bony changes associated with arthritis. Ultrasound and MRI can provide more information about soft tissues such as the rotator cuff, bursa, and labrum. Imaging is not automatically necessary for every clicking shoulder; the clinical picture determines whether it is likely to add useful information.

Treatments for Shoulder Crepitus
No Treatment May Be Needed for Painless Crepitus
If the shoulder moves normally and the noise causes no pain, weakness, or functional difficulty, specific treatment may not be necessary. Trying aggressively to make the shoulder stop popping can sometimes irritate tissues that were perfectly content before you declared war on them.
Activity Modification
When overuse contributes to symptoms, temporarily reducing aggravating movements may give irritated tissues time to settle down. This does not necessarily mean complete immobilization. Instead, it may involve decreasing heavy overhead lifting, repetitive throwing, or another activity that reliably produces pain.
Returning gradually is usually wiser than spending two weeks resting and then immediately attempting your personal record overhead press.
Ice or Heat
Cold packs may reduce pain after activity or during an inflammatory flare. Some people with chronic stiffness find warmth more comfortable before gentle movement.
Protect your skin from direct ice exposure and remember that ice and heat manage symptoms; they do not repair a significant tendon tear or rebuild damaged cartilage.
Pain Medication
Over-the-counter medications may be appropriate for some people with painful shoulder conditions. Nonsteroidal anti-inflammatory drugs such as ibuprofen or naproxen can reduce pain and inflammation, while acetaminophen may help with pain.
These medicines are not suitable for everyone. NSAIDs can be problematic for people with certain kidney, gastrointestinal, cardiovascular, bleeding, or medication-related risks. Follow label directions and discuss appropriate options with a clinician or pharmacist when you have medical conditions or take other medications.
Physical Therapy
Physical therapy is a cornerstone of treatment for many shoulder disorders. The exact program should match the diagnosis, but rehabilitation may address:
- Rotator cuff strength
- Scapular stability and control
- Shoulder mobility
- Thoracic spine mobility
- Posture and movement mechanics
- Gradual return to work or sports
Exercises such as controlled external rotation, rows, scapular retraction, and gentle mobility work may appear in rehabilitation programs. The correct exercise and resistance level depend on the underlying problem. Painful clicking that repeatedly worsens during an exercise is a reason to modify the program rather than enthusiastically adding another set.
Corticosteroid Injections
For selected conditions, clinicians may recommend a corticosteroid injection to decrease inflammation and pain. This can sometimes make rehabilitation easier, but injections are not a universal solution and do not mechanically repair torn tissue or restore missing cartilage.
Surgery
Most people with shoulder pain begin with nonsurgical treatment, but surgery may become appropriate when structural damage or advanced disease causes substantial symptoms despite conservative care.
Depending on the condition, surgical options may include arthroscopic treatment of labral or rotator cuff injuries, stabilization procedures for recurrent instability, rotator cuff repair, or shoulder replacement for severe arthritis. Reverse shoulder replacement may be considered in certain situations involving severe rotator cuff dysfunction and arthritis.
How to Help Prevent Painful Shoulder Crepitus
You cannot guarantee that your shoulders will remain silent foreverand silence is not actually the goal. The more useful goal is maintaining strong, mobile, pain-free shoulders.
Warm Up Before Demanding Activity
Before swimming, throwing, climbing, lifting, or performing repetitive overhead work, gradually prepare the shoulder for higher loads. A warm-up can include easy arm movements and lower-intensity versions of the activity you are about to perform.
Strengthen More Than the Muscles You Can See
Big deltoids may photograph nicely, but shoulder health also depends on smaller rotator cuff and scapular stabilizing muscles. Balanced training that includes pulling, controlled rotation, and scapular work helps support healthy movement mechanics.
Increase Training Loads Gradually
A shoulder that comfortably tolerates 20 throws, 10 laps, or a moderate overhead load today may not appreciate an abrupt tripling of that workload tomorrow. Sudden increases in volume or intensity are a classic recipe for overuse problems.
Pay Attention to Technique
Poor lifting mechanics, repetitive awkward reaching, and inefficient throwing or swimming technique can increase stress on shoulder tissues. Coaching, ergonomic adjustments, or physical therapy can help when movement mechanics are contributing to symptoms.
Respect Pain Without Becoming Afraid of Every Pop
Noise alone does not necessarily mean damage. Pain, weakness, swelling, instability, and declining function provide more useful clues. Avoid obsessively checking or repeatedly reproducing a painless pop simply to see whether it is still there.
Practical Experiences and Real-World Lessons About Shoulder Crepitus
Shoulder crepitus can feel alarming because people naturally associate grinding or popping with something being damaged. In everyday situations, however, the relationship between sound and injury is much less straightforward. Several typical scenarios illustrate why looking at the entire symptom pattern matters.
The Desk Worker With a Noisy but Painless Shoulder
Imagine someone who spends eight or nine hours a day at a computer and notices crackling when performing shoulder circles after work. There is no injury, no night pain, no weakness, and no restriction when reaching overhead.
The tempting reaction is to search the internet for five minutes and emerge convinced that the shoulder has approximately fourteen diseases. A more practical approach is to notice what actually matters: the shoulder still functions normally.
People in this situation often benefit from moving more regularly, changing positions throughout the workday, and maintaining shoulder and upper-back mobility and strength. The goal is not necessarily to eliminate every sound. A shoulder that occasionally clicks while performing its full job without pain is often much less concerning than a perfectly silent shoulder that can barely lift a grocery bag.
The Weightlifter Whose Clicking Becomes Painful
Now consider someone who increases overhead training dramatically. At first there is only a click. A few weeks later, pressing overhead produces pain, the shoulder aches afterward, and sleeping on that side becomes uncomfortable.
That change in pattern matters. Continuing to test the painful movement every day usually provides little useful information. Temporarily reducing provocative loads and getting the shoulder assessed may reveal rotator cuff irritation, impingement-related symptoms, or another treatable problem.
Rehabilitation in cases like this often feels surprisingly unglamorous. Instead of heroic workouts, progress may come from controlled strengthening, improving scapular mechanics, adjusting training volume, and gradually rebuilding tolerance. Boring? Occasionally. Effective rehabilitation does not need its own movie trailer.
The Older Adult With Grinding and Increasing Stiffness
A different pattern occurs when grinding develops gradually over years along with stiffness and aching. Reaching behind the back becomes harder, overhead cabinets seem mysteriously higher than they used to be, and sleeping becomes uncomfortable.
In this situation, medical evaluation may reveal shoulder osteoarthritis. Treatment does not automatically mean surgery. Activity adjustments, physical therapy, medication when appropriate, and sometimes injections may control symptoms for a meaningful period. Surgery becomes a consideration when pain and loss of function remain severe despite conservative treatment.
The Most Useful Lesson: Track Function, Not Just Sound
One of the most practical habits is to pay attention to patterns. Ask yourself whether the crepitus is new, painful, worsening, associated with weakness, or linked to a particular injury or activity. Notice whether it interferes with sleep or daily tasks.
A brief symptom record can be useful before a medical visit: which movement triggers the sound, where discomfort occurs, how long symptoms last afterward, and whether your strength or range of motion has changed. That information can be considerably more useful than trying to imitate the exact noise in the examination roomalthough, naturally, your shoulder may decide to become completely silent the moment the doctor walks in.
The broader experience with shoulder crepitus teaches a balanced lesson: do not panic over every harmless click, but do not ignore meaningful changes in pain or function either. Healthy shoulders do not have to be silent. They need to move comfortably, remain appropriately strong, and allow you to perform the activities that matter to you.
